Sending You


Happy Weekend!  Can you think of a better way to celebrate than to take another sneak peek of The Cat's Pajamas Spring Release?  I tend to say every set is "one of my favorites" and this one is no exception.  I LOVE THIS SET!  Here is Sending You, for your viewing pleasure.  Christine dubbed Bunny as the most interesting bunny in the world and this set is just further proof!  Look at this guy!




I absolutely love this set.  Here in Hawaii, sending rainbows is a very common wish for all things good, so I was thrilled to see this as a sentiment option.  Here is Bunny literally making a rainbow to send to a dear one. 




The stencil was made using the Stitched Cloud CutUps which I stapled together.  I used distress ink in tumbled glass to create the sky.  The "rainbow" coming from the helicopter is the Icing CutUps colored with distress ink.  The sentiment was stamped on vellum with several colors and types of ink which were then clear embossed.  Stitched Cloud CutUps were added for a little extra dimension.

As You Like It Challenge #78

For The Cat's Pajamas Sneek Peak, click here.

This fortnight's challenge theme is to use your favorite animal.  We want you to show us your creation and explain why it's your favorite animal.


This week our sponsor is:




Here's my card using Poppy from Purple Onion Designs -



It's really hard to pick a favorite.  I love dogs and cats and horses and baby goats.  One of my very favorite animals is the bunny.  My sister and I were gifted 2 white rabbits when we were young.  My bunny was Thumper.  I just love remembering how soft they are and the way their little noses wiggled as they hopped around.  I used terrycloth and Copic Various ink to add texture to this little guys fur to make him look more fluffy.  I think it makes him look so cuddly.
